Dáil Éireann Debate, Tuesday - 9 June 2015

Tuesday, 9 June 2015

Questions (881)

Mattie McGrath

Question:

881. Deputy Mattie McGrath asked the Minister for Health the amount of funding the Irish Medical Organisation and IMO-related companies have received under the Health Service Executive funded drugs target saving scheme from its inception to date; the companies concerned; the way the money was distributed and its purpose; the accountability measures within the HSE that were in place to ensure such funding was appropriately and efficiently spent;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[22476/15]

View answer

Written answers

As these are service issues, they have been referred to the Health Service Executive (HSE) for direct reply to the Deputy. If you have not received a reply from the HSE within 15 working days please contact my Private Office and they will follow up the matter with them.
